What is the Dell IN1910N (Analog) Windows Driver?

The Dell IN1910N is a 19-inch LCD monitor that supports Analog VGA input. The driver for this monitor is primarily designed to help Windows identify and optimize the display settings for the analog VGA connection, ensuring proper screen resolution, color settings, and overall functionality. While modern operating systems like Windows often detect monitors automatically, using the manufacturer-provided driver can help with additional display features and may improve the overall user experience, such as color calibration, resolution handling, and refresh rate support.
